Subsidies to purchase insurance should be extended to residents who earn less than 100% of the Federal Poverty Level in states which have chosen to not participate in the Medicaid Expansion . Under current Law, those residents will remain uninsured and unable to afford to purchase insurance as the original Law was written to cover them under Medicaid. The Supreme Court's severing of the Medicaid Expansion as a mandatory part of the law leaves millions uninsured. This negates the spirit of the Law as it was originally passed. Either through Executive Order or through Legislative action, this loophole needs to be addressed.
